UAE’s real estate developer Imkan is to develop a mixed-use project within its 180,000-square-meter waterfront Makers District on Reem Island in Abu Dhabi, Invest-Gate reports.
To span over a built-up area of 83,000 square meters, Pixel will offer 480 residential units within seven mixed-use residential towers.
The project will also be include over 3,500 square meters of an artisanal mix of food and beverage, retail outlets and offices, as well as a water feature.
The construction work is expected to begin in the first quarter of 2018 and is slated for completion by the end of 2020.
